- The distance between Murree, Pakistan and Gerona, Costa Brava, Spain is approximately 6,084 km or 3,781 mi.
- To reach Murree in this distance one would set out from Gerona, Costa Brava bearing 73.5° or ENE and follow the great circles arc to approach Murree bearing 120.7° or ESE .
- Murree has a subtropical highland climate with dry winters (Cwb) whereas Gerona, Costa Brava has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
- Murree is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ome whereas Gerona, Costa Brava is in or near the warm temperate dry forest biome.
- The annual mean temperature is 1.6 °C (2.8°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 0.7 °C (1.3°F) more in Murree.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1043.1 mm (41.1 in) more which is equivalent to 1043.1 l/m² (25.6 US gal/ft²) or 10,431,000 l/ha (1,115,143 US gal/ac) more. About 2 2/5 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 8° higher in Murree than in Gerona, Costa Brava.
